Manufacturing Process
Our Plastic Measuring Cup Mould and Moulding Service follows a systematic manufacturing process to achieve reliable mould performance and consistent product quality.
Product Design & Development
Customer drawings, 3D models, capacity, dimensions, wall thickness, handle design, pouring lip, graduation markings, and application requirements are reviewed before mould development.
Engineering Analysis
The product is evaluated for wall thickness, draft angle, shrinkage, gate position, cooling requirements, parting line, ejection, handle geometry, and mould filling.
Mould Design
The measuring cup mould is designed using CAD/CAM software according to the required product geometry and production requirements.
CNC & EDM Machining
Mould components are manufactured using CNC machining, EDM, Wire Cut EDM, drilling, and grinding processes to achieve accurate dimensions and suitable surface finish.
Mould Assembly
Individual mould components are assembled and checked for alignment, cooling channels, ejector operation, guide systems, inserts, and proper mould closing.
Mould Trial & Sampling
Trial samples are produced using suitable production equipment and checked for dimensions, capacity, measurement graduations, handle strength, pouring performance, appearance, and overall functionality.
Plastic Moulding Production
The selected plastic material is processed using suitable injection moulding technology to manufacture the measuring cup.
Cooling & Ejection
The moulded product is cooled and carefully ejected to maintain dimensional accuracy and prevent deformation.
Finishing & Assembly
Flash and excess material are removed. Measurement markings, printed graduations, labels, handles, or other components are completed or assembled where required.
Quality Inspection
Finished measuring cups are inspected for dimensions, weight, capacity, graduation accuracy, handle alignment, surface quality, and functional performance.
Raw Materials
| Material | Description |
|---|---|
| PP | Lightweight, durable, and suitable for many reusable measuring cup applications. |
| HDPE | Provides good impact resistance and durability for selected measuring products. |
| PET | Provides good clarity for transparent measuring cup designs. |
| LDPE | Suitable for selected flexible measuring applications. |
| ABS | Suitable for selected rigid components requiring impact resistance and surface finish. |
For products intended for direct food contact or pharmaceutical applications, the appropriate grade should be selected according to the intended application and applicable requirements.
Mould Material
| Mould Material | Application |
|---|---|
| P20 Steel | Suitable for general-purpose and medium-volume production. |
| H13 Steel | Suitable for demanding applications requiring higher hardness and mould durability. |
| S136 Steel | Suitable for applications requiring corrosion resistance and high-quality mould surfaces. |
The final mould material is selected according to production volume, expected mould life, product design, plastic material, surface finish, and customer requirements.

Production Capacity
Plastic measuring cup production capacity depends on cup size, product weight, mould cavity configuration, injection moulding machine, cycle time, plastic material, mould design, and production quantity.
For example, a single-cavity mould operating with a 20-second cycle time has a theoretical output of approximately 180 pieces per hour. A 4-cavity mould operating at the same cycle time could theoretically produce approximately 720 pieces per hour.
Actual production capacity varies according to cooling time, machine efficiency, material handling, inspection, finishing, printing, assembly, packaging, and other production requirements.
